What this means

Status 700 means the trademark is registered and active on the Principal Register. You have nationwide rights for the listed goods and services and may use ®. Section 8 maintenance is due between years five and six. Calendar Section 8 between years five and six, and consider trademark monitoring.

Goods and services

ClassDescriptionStatusFirst use
009LED drivers; light dimmers; light sensors; light emitting diodes; electric and electronic regulating and control devices for operating lamps, small transformers and light- emitting diodes; electric operating devices for dimming inorganic light-emitting diodes; electronic transformers for use with inorganic light-emitting diodes; electronic circuit arrangements in the nature of electronic circuit boards for operating inorganic light-emitting diodes; electric constant voltage and constant current converters and electrical controllers for operating inorganic light-emitting diodes; electronic inorganic light-emitting diode color controls; electronic devices for controlling lighting systems and shading devices, namely, switching modules, electric signal converters, light sensors, motion detectors, infrared remote controls and light dimmers; electronic devices and apparatus for regulating and controlling lighting installations and light-emitting diodes; electric and electronic control devices for regulating the brightness of light-emitting diodes; electric and electronic devices for controlling the color of light-emitting diodes; lighting control installations in the nature of electronic lighting control systems; electric and electronic devices for operating emergency lighting; micro-controllers, integrated circuits and application-specific integrated circuits for the aforesaid devices; commutators; circuit breakersACTIVE
011Inorganic light-emitting diodes lighting apparatus, namely, inorganic light-emitting diodes lighting installations and fixtures for illuminating refrigerated foodstuffs, refrigerating apparatus, refrigerating chambers, refrigerating cabinets, refrigerating display cases, signage and advertisement displays, interior rooms, buildings and streets; lighting apparatus, namely, an inorganic light emitting diode lighting system consisting of inorganic light emitting diode chains, inorganic light emitting diode strips, inorganic light emitting diode modules, and inorganic light emitting diode mounting plates, sold as a unit; light emitting diode lighting system, namely, inorganic light-emitting diodes modules and inorganic light-emitting diode lighting fixtures; light sources, namely, inorganic light-emitting diode apparatus in the nature of lamps and lighting installations; luminaires in the nature of emergency route lighting, emergency route marking lights, escape route lighting, orientation lighting, for lighting in buildings, in tunnels and on roads, not for warning or signaling purposes; light-emitting diode luminaires; spotlights; lighting equipment and installations, namely, lighting installations and lighting fixturesACTIVE
